Black in Blue: African-American Police Officers and Racism
Bolton, Kenneth (Southeastern Louisiana University, USA)
From New York to Los Angeles, police departments across the country are consistently accused of racism. This title provides real-life examples of the difficulties and discrimination these officers face everyday inside and outside the police station from barriers in hiring and getting promoted to lack of trust from citizens.
